Understanding the ÖSD B2 Exam

The ÖSD B2 exam is developed to evaluate the language abilities of students at the Vantage level of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). At this level, candidates are expected to understand the primary ideas of complex text on both concrete and abstract topics, including technical conversations in their field of specialization.

Exam Structure and Modules

The exam is divided into 2 main parts: the Written Exam (making up Reading, Listening, and Writing) and the Oral Exam (Speaking). These can be taken together or individually.

Table 1: Breakdown of the ÖSD B2 Exam Structure

ModulePeriodDescriptionFocus Areas
Reading90 Minutes4 tasks covering different text types.Global, selective, and comprehensive comprehension.
ListeningApprox. 30 Minutes2 tasks involving audio recordings.Comprehending standard German and different accents.
Writing90 Minutes2 tasks: an official email/letter and an argumentative essay.Cohesion, vocabulary variety, and grammatical accuracy.
Speaking15-- 20 Minutes3 tasks: information exchange, photo description, and conversation.Fluency, interaction, and pronunciation.

The Advantages of an Online Preparation Course

Preparation for a high-stakes exam like the ÖSD B2 requires more than just self-study with a book. Online courses provide a vibrant environment tailored to the specific requirements of the ÖSD format.

1. Versatility and Accessibility

Online courses get rid of geographical barriers. A student living in any part of the world can access high-quality instruction from native-level tutors who concentrate on the ÖSD curriculum. Moreover, taped sessions permit for versatile scheduling, making it ideal for working professionals or college student.

2. Targeted Resource Materials

Digital platforms offer a wealth of resources that are regularly upgraded. These include:

  • Interactive grammar workouts.
  • Authentic audio samples reflecting Austrian, German, and Swiss accents.
  • A library of past paper simulations (Mock Tests).
  • PDF workbooks and vocabulary lists classified by B2-level styles.

3. Personalized Feedback

Among the most critical aspects of B2 preparation is feedback, particularly for the Writing and Speaking modules. Online courses often utilize "Learning Management Systems" (LMS) where instructors can supply comprehensive corrections on essays and conduct individually speaking simulations via video conferencing.

Core Components of an Integrated Online Course

A high-quality ÖSD B2 online course is structured to attend to the 4 pillars of language acquisition methodically.

The Reading Module

In the online format, reading understanding is taught through timed workouts. Strategies focus on "skimming and scanning" techniques. Learners are taught how to identify synonyms and paraphrased sentences, which are typical hurdles in the B2 Reading area.

The Listening Module

Standard German (Hochdeutsch) can vary slightly across the DACH area (Germany, Austria, Switzerland). Online courses use different audio files to guarantee trainees are comfy with the subtle nuances of Austrian German, which is a hallmark of the ÖSD.

The Writing Module

Composing at a B2 level needs a sophisticated use of connectors (zwar ... aber, nicht nur ... sondern auch) and a formal tone. Online courses offer design templates for:

  • Formal Complaints: Addressing a company.
  • Viewpoint Essays: Discussing social patterns or ecological problems.

The Speaking Module

Preparation involves live "Breakout Rooms" where trainees can experiment peers. Trainers guide trainees on how to lead a discussion, agree or disagree nicely, and describe complicated images using proper spatial prepositions and detailed adjectives.

Tips for Success in the ÖSD B2 Exam

Approaching the exam needs both linguistic skill and an understanding of the exam psychology. Learners need to keep the following points in mind:

  • Focus on Logic, Not Just Grammar: At the B2 level, examiners look for the sensible circulation of ideas. Using shift words appropriately can substantially improve ratings in Writing and Speaking.
  • Utilize the Full Time: In the Reading and Writing sections, lots of students finish early and make negligent errors. Re-reading the prompts and checking for "Dative/Accusative" mistakes is important.
  • Active Listening: Don't simply listen for keywords. Attempt to comprehend the speaker's intent and tone (e.g., irony, complete satisfaction, or grievance).
  • Genuine Content: Supplement the online course by checking out Austrian newspapers like Der Standard or Die Presse to get utilized to the regional vocabulary.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. The length of time is the ÖSD B2 certificate legitimate?

The ÖSD certificate is legitimate forever. Unlike some other standardized tests, it does not end, although some universities or companies may request a certificate that is no more than two years old to make sure existing efficiency.

2. Is the ÖSD B2 accepted for German citizenship?

Yes, the ÖSD B2 is widely recognized in Austria, Germany, and Switzerland for citizenship applications, residency permits, and university admissions.

3. Can the exam be taken online?

While preparation courses are offered online, the real ÖSD B2 exam must currently be taken in individual at an authorized examination center to maintain strict proctoring standards.

4. What is the passing rating for the ÖSD B2?

To pass the exam, a prospect needs to attain a minimum of 60% of the maximum possible points in each of the modules (Reading, Listening, Writing, and Speaking).

5. What happens if a student fails just one module?

One of the advantages of the ÖSD is its modular structure. If  deutschessprachdiplom  fails only the Oral or just the Written part, they can retake simply that particular part within a particular timeframe at a lowered expense.
